Friends of Adcote

APSA2

Adcote has an enthusiastic Parents Association (The Friends of Adcote) which compliments the close knit family atmosphere of the school. Every parent with a daughter at any level at Adcote School (Including Happy Faces Nursery) is automatically a member of the association at no cost.

The friends aim is to bring the schools families together in a wholesome and nurturing spirit in numerous different ways, whilst fundraising to enhance the teaching and pastoral facilities of the school.

Over the last year the Friends of Adcote have funded the new playground markings, purchased cameras for the drama department and sponsored a bonfire event, providing refreshments and entertainment for the girls and their families.

The ever growing friends association help arrange events that happen throughout the year. Any support is welcomed and invited no matter how small.
